שיווקנט HE EN 054-238-3789
WordPress · חירום

תיקון "Error establishing database connection" - אבחון מסד נתונים

תיקון שגיאת חיבור למסד נתונים בוורדפרס

הודעת שגיאה כזו אומרת שוורדפרס לא מצליח לדבר עם MySQL. הסיבה יכולה להיות פרטי התחברות שגויים ב-wp-config, MySQL שקרס, מסד פגום, או שרת שנגמרו לו המשאבים. אני מאבחן את הסיבה האמיתית תוך 30 דקות ומחזיר את האתר לאוויר.

למה אבחון נכון מקצר את התיקון פי 3

  • בדיקת wp-config.php מול cPanel חושפת אם זה credentials או שירות MySQL שלא רץ - שתי בעיות שונות לחלוטין.
  • הפעלת mysqlcheck מאתרת טבלאות פגומות תוך דקות, במקום לנחש איזו טבלה גורמת לקריסה.
  • בדיקת max_connections + memory בשרת חושפת אם זאת תקלה זמנית או בעיית-קיבולת שתחזור.
  • אני בודק גם <a href="/web-design/">קבצי גיבוי</a> זמינים לפני שנוגעים במסד - גיבוי תקין מקצר שחזור משעות לדקות.

מה זה בעצם "Error establishing database connection"

וורדפרס שומר את כל התוכן - פוסטים, משתמשים, אופציות, הזמנות - במסד נתונים MySQL. בכל טעינת דף הוא פותח חיבור ל-MySQL ושואב את הנתונים. אם הניסיון נכשל, לא יוצג שום דבר - רק הודעת השגיאה הקבועה. הסיבה כמעט אף פעם לא ברורה מההודעה עצמה: ארבע סיבות שונות לחלוטין מציגות בדיוק את אותו טקסט.

הסיבה הראשונה - הפרטים ב-wp-config.php (DB_NAME, DB_USER, DB_PASSWORD, DB_HOST) לא נכונים. זה קורה אחרי הגירת אתר, אחרי שינוי סיסמה ב-cPanel, או אחרי שמישהו ערך את הקובץ ידנית ושכח לשמור. הסיבה השנייה - שירות MySQL בשרת קרס או נעצר. הסיבה השלישית - מסד הנתונים תקין, אבל טבלה אחת בו פגומה ושוברת את החיבור. הסיבה הרביעית - השרת חרג ממכסת max_connections ומסרב חיבורים חדשים.

תיקון לבד מסוכן כי שני הפתרונות הראשונים שאנשים מנסים - "תיקון מסד אוטומטי" של וורדפרס דרך define WP_ALLOW_REPAIR, ושינוי credentials בלי לדעת מה הסיסמה האמיתית - יכולים להחמיר את המצב. תיקון אוטומטי על מסד פגום יכול למחוק נתונים, וסיסמה שגויה ב-wp-config נועלת אתכם לחלוטין מחוץ לאתר. אבחון מקצועי בודק קודם מה נשבר, ורק אחר כך תופס את הכלי הנכון.

מה אתם מקבלים

  • אבחון תוך 30 דקות

    בדיקה של wp-config, סטטוס MySQL, mysqlcheck וניטור משאבים. תשובה מדויקת מה הסיבה לפני התיקון.

  • גיבוי DB לפני שינוי

    mysqldump של המסד הנוכחי נשמר אצלי. אם משהו ישתבש בשחזור - אני מחזיר את המצב המקורי.

  • תיקון טבלאות פגומות

    mysqlcheck --auto-repair על כל הטבלאות, בדיקת innodb integrity, ובמידת הצורך שחזור מטבלת גיבוי.

  • המלצות שרת

    אם הסיבה היא חוסר משאבים - דוח עם מה צריך לשנות בשרת או באיזו חבילת hosting שווה לשדרג.

איך אני מתקן

  1. 1

    בדיקת חיבור

    מתחבר ל-cPanel/SSH, מוודא ש-MySQL רץ, מנסה חיבור ידני עם הפרטים מ-wp-config.

  2. 2

    אבחון משאבים

    בודק max_connections, RAM פנוי, slow query log. מבחין בין תקלה זמנית לבין בעיית קיבולת.

  3. 3

    גיבוי מיידי

    mysqldump של המסד למקרה שמשהו ישתבש בתיקון. בלי גיבוי לא נוגעים בטבלאות.

  4. 4

    תיקון מסד

    mysqlcheck --auto-repair, תיקון credentials ב-wp-config, או הגדלת מכסות בשרת לפי הסיבה.

  5. 5

    בדיקת תפקוד

    טעינת דפים, בדיקת ניהול, בדיקת קופונים והזמנות אם <a href="/ecommerce-seo/">חנות</a>. תיעוד מסכם.

תמחור לפי תקלה
450-1,200 ₪ לתקלה

תיקון credentials או restart MySQL - 450-650 ₪. תיקון טבלה פגומה או שחזור מגיבוי - 850-1,200 ₪. תוצאה תוך 2-6 שעות.

שאלות נפוצות

כמה זמן זה לוקח?

אבחון 30 דקות. תיקון פשוט (credentials, restart MySQL) עוד שעה. תיקון מורכב (שחזור טבלה פגומה) - 3-6 שעות. ב-90% מהמקרים מסיימים תוך אותו יום עבודה.

האם אאבד נתונים?

הפעולה הראשונה לפני כל שינוי במסד היא mysqldump - גיבוי מלא. גם במקרה הגרוע ביותר אפשר לחזור למצב הנוכחי. במקרים של טבלה פגומה לחלוטין - שחזור מגיבוי קיים, ואז אובדן רק של מה שהוזן בין הגיבוי האחרון לשעת התקלה.

מה אם זה קורה שוב?

אם הסיבה היא חוסר משאבים בשרת - אני מספק דוח עם המלצות מדויקות לשדרוג hosting. אם זה תוסף ספציפי שמייצר עומס - מחליף או מגדיר אחרת. תקלה חוזרת מאותה סיבה תוך 30 יום - תיקון נוסף ללא עלות.

איך מתחילים?

שולחים את כתובת האתר ופרטי גישה ל-cPanel או SSH (לא wp-admin - הוא לא נטען בכלל בתקלה כזו). אני מתחיל אבחון תוך שעה. הצעת מחיר סופית אחרי 30 דקות.

אפשר תיקון מרחוק?

כן, הכל מרחוק דרך cPanel/SSH/phpMyAdmin. לא נדרשת נוכחות פיזית. הגישה הזמנית שאתם נותנים נמחקת בסיום העבודה.

תקלה אחרת בוורדפרס?

בעיית מסד נתונים היא רק אחת מ-10 התקלות שאני מטפל בהן. אם זה לא בדיוק מה שקרה - חזרו לעמוד הראשי לראות את שאר התרחישים.

לדף הראשי של קידום אתרים ←
חזרה לבניית אתרים ופיתוח וובי
בניית אתרים

שירותים נוספים בתחום בניית אתרים ופיתוח וובי